    Abstract: A paper tube making apparatus includes a fixed rod, a paper tape winding mechanism, a glue applying device, a length measurement unit, and a hot airflow generation unit. The length measurement unit measures a conveying speed of a paper tape, and the glue applying device is operable to coat glue on the paper tape. The hot airflow generation unit is located downstream of the length measurement unit and the glue applying device and is operable to adjust the flow rate and temperature of a hot airflow according to the conveying speed of the paper tape. The hot airflow generation unit blows the hot airflow generated thereby toward the paper tape to control the extent of drying of the glue, so that the extent of drying of glue coated on the paper tape is not affected by the environment temperature and humidity and the quality of the paper tube so fabricated is enhanced.

    Abstract: The invention is to provide a method and a device, etc. for molding tubes, free from any fear of the web being broken, which do not generate any wrinkle on a web when molding a plate-like web to rectangular parallelpiped packaging containers via a tubular web. In a tube molding method of the invention for molding a plate-like web to a tubular web while transferring the former along the roller surface formed by a plurality of rollers 11 through 13 of the molding roller 4, a roller supporting plate 16 is turned by a tightening member 29 while being position-regulated by a roller 25 attached to the roller attaching arm 23 so that web is transferred on the basis of the hypothetical center axis line (Point X) of the tubular web, which is formed by the roller surface constituted by the rollers 11 through 13, wherein the web in the lengthwise direction can be accurately transferred so that the same web takes a predetermined orientation of the rollers 11 through 13.

    Abstract: An apparatus and method are disclosed for reducing the force required to expel a catamenial tampon from a tampon applicator. The tampon applicator is also disclosed. The tampon applicator includes a first member which is capable of housing an absorbent tampon. The first member has an inside diameter, first and second spaced apart ends, and an insertion tip formed adjacent to the first end. The insertion tip at least partially closes the first end of the first member and facilitates insertion of the tampon applicator into a woman's vagina. The insertion tip is opened, expanded and reclosed prior to positioning the tampon in the first member. This action allows the insertion tip to be reopened with a minimum amount of expulsion force. The apparatus includes a first punch having an outside diameter which is sized slightly less than the inside diameter of the first member. This enables the first punch to slide within the first member from the second end toward the first end.

    Abstract: A paint roller having a tubular core formed of thermoplastic material. The thermoplastic material being in the form of a multiplicity of spirally wound plies. The multiplicity of plies comprising an outer ply surrounding and in continuous contact with an inner ply. The plies are in general parallelism with one another and fused to one another in the absence of adhesive. A fabric cover overlies the core and is heat fused to the underlying core in the absence of adhesive.

    Abstract: The invention provides a method and apparatus for the manufacture of helically wound paperboard tubes having a highly uniform outside diameter. The method of the invention involves the application of controlled compressive force to at least one of the paperboard plies fed to a helical winding operation in order to control the thickness of the ply or plies and thereby control the outside diameter of the helically wound tube. In one preferred apparatus embodiment of the invention, the compressive force applied to the paperboard ply is applied via a pair of cooperating compression rolls. The nip between the two cooperating rolls is controllably varied by mounting one of the rolls for rotation about a shaft which is rotatable about an eccentric axis which is parallel to and offset from the axis of rotation of the roll. The rotation of the shaft thus causes the roll to move toward or away from the other cooperating roll and thereby varies the nip spacing between the rolls.

    Abstract: A composite can construction wherein the body wall, adjacent either one or both cap receiving ends thereof, is inwardly compressed to reduce the outside diameter of the tubular body while maintaining the inside diameter. The compression, reducing the thickness of the body wall, also densifies the material thereof without effecting the interior of the container or the structural integrity thereof. The compressed area extends along the length of the container body a distance sufficient to project substantially beyond the bead formed as a metal end cap is seamed to the body, thus providing a recess for facilitating accommodating of the driving wheel of a conventional can opener. The formed bead, utilizing the pre-compressed body portion and the denser material thereof, is relatively narrower and stiffer than the bead conventionally obtained upon the sealing of a metal end cap to a composite tubular body.

    Abstract: A composite container body having metal ends secured thereto by means of conventional crimping, and intended for opening by use of any of the various types of toothed driving wheel can openers presently in service. In a particularly preferred embodiment this is accomplished by compressing and densifying the end portion or portions of the composite container body a sufficient distance along its length to eliminate or at least minimize any interference between the toothed driving wheel of the can opener and the exterior of the container body. A weakening score line is preferably provided around the periphery of the metal end to be opened to even further reduce the resistance to cutting encountered by the cutter element as the toothed driving wheel advances said cutter element about the periphery of the container.
